TRUCKS: Harvick Leads Monster Mile Happy Hour
Kevin Harvick already has one Truck Series victory to his credit this season...

Kevin Harvick blistered the field in the final Happy Hour round of practice for tomorrow’s Lucas Oil 200 NASCAR Camping World Truck Series race at Dover International Speedway.

Harvick was up on the wheel in the No. 2 Tide Chevrolet Silverado out of the Richard Childress Racing stables, lapping the mile concrete high-banked oval at 154.712 miles per hour. Harvick was the only driver to crack the 154 mph barrier.

Points leader Justin Lofton was second fast in the No. 4 CollegeComplete.com Chevrolet. Then it was Ty Dillon in the No. 3 Bass Pro Shops Chevy. Brian Scott was fourth in the No. 18 Shore Lodge Toyota, with Parker Kligerman’s No. 29 Cooper Standard Ram completing the top five.

The second five was Joey Coulter, Nelson Piquet Jr., Miguel Paludo, Max Gresham and Jeb Burton.

SPEED will televise qualifying Friday at 10 a.m. ET from Dover. Race coverage starts at 4:30 p.m. ET with NASCAR Camping World Truck Series Setup.

Lofton comes into the sixth of 22 races on the season with a narrow one-point lead over Timothy Peters, with Dillon third, 16 markers back.

John King, Harvick, Kasey Kahne, James Buescher and Lofton are the previous winners this season.
